Gary Lloyd Keener
May 4, 1951 – July 22, 2026
Gary Lloyd Keener, 75, of West Salem, Ohio, passed away peacefully on July 22, 2026, after a sustained period of declining health.
Gary was born on May 4, 1951, in Lodi, Ohio, to Harlan Sidney Keener and Nedra Veroncea Keener (née Arndt). A 1969 graduate of Black River High School. He worked for a time at Myers Pumps in Ashland, Ohio and was an employee of the old gas station in “downtown Sullivan” (his daughter fondly remembers growing up around the smell of cars and begging her dad for change for the coin operated pop dispenser!) Gary also spent the bulk of his career as a dedicated employee of Napa Auto Parts, where he was known for his dependability, his love of cars, and his distinctive, gregarious laugh.
In 1976, Gary married his partner for life, Patricia Ann Hiles. Their marriage spanned almost 49 years. Theirs was a partnership marked by much patience, quiet humor, and unconditional love.
Gary found joy in life's simple pleasures. He enjoyed fishing on Lake Erie back in the day with his cousin Gerald. He was an avid bowler for many years in the Wellington Monday Night Eagles League, enjoyed an occasional round of golf at Pheasant Run, often enjoyed spending time at Dragway 42, and never lost his appreciation for classic American cars. He was a longtime member of the Wellington Fraternal Order of Eagles Aerie #2051 and, in his younger years, proudly volunteered with the Sullivan Fire Association.
Gary is survived by his daughter, Jennifer (Ryan) Apple, of Roanoke, Virginia, and his four grandchildren: Royce, Franklin, Tabitha, and Thomas Apple, each of whom brought him immeasurable pride and happiness. He is also survived by his sister, Joyce (Tom) Rouse, of Creston, Ohio. He was preceded in death by his beloved wife, Patricia; his parents; and his brothers, Alvin H. Keener and Raymond D. Keener.
The family extends heartfelt gratitude to the all of Gary’s caregivers, family, and friends who checked in on him regularly during the past year. Though he will be missed beyond words, his quiet strength, gentle heart, and enduring love will always remain with those who knew him.
A graveside service will be held on Wednesday, July 29, 2026, at Foxfield Preserve in Wilmot, Ohio. A celebration of Gary's life will be held at a later date.
In lieu of flowers, memorial contributions may be made in Gary's memory to the Town & Country Fire Association, 60 N. Lincoln Street, West Salem, Ohio, 44287, in recognition of the important work they do serving the community.
